Property Details for 12 Highview Cres, Modanville

12 Highview Cres, Modanville is a 4 bedroom, 4 bathroom House with 6 parking spaces and was built in 1990. The property has a land size of 5000m2 and floor size of 248m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in April 2025.

About Modanville 2480

The size of Modanville is approximately 9.6 square kilometres. The population of Modanville in 2016 was 624 people. By 2021 the population was 614 showing a population decline of 1.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Modanville is 50-59 years. Households in Modanville are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Modanville work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 88.50% of the homes in Modanville were owner-occupied compared with 82.70% in 2016.

Modanville has 249 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Modanville have seen a 24.08% increase in median value. As at 30 June 2026:
